Join us February 12 at 7pm EST for a virtual screening event featuring the ten finalists of the Quantum Shorts festival.

The Quantum Shorts festival is organized by the Centre for Quantum Technologies at the National University of Singapore and celebrates independent short films inspired by quantum mechanics. Using ideas like the uncertainty principle and multiple universes, filmmakers from around the world have created five-minute wonders. Join us for a live virtual screening of the ten finalists, and vote for your favourite piece of quantum fiction.

As a scientific partner of the festival, IQC is proud to host a screening of the finalists in partnership with the Apollo Cinema in Kitchener. John Donohue, IQC's Manager, Scientific Outreach, will co-host the event with Dr. Mark Terry, Filmmaker and Lecturer in the Laurier Department of English and Film Studies.
